Last Listing description (October 2017)

I am delighted to offer this gorgeous 72 square metre one bedroom in the highly prestigious Cove. This furnished apartment benefits from a northerly aspect with harbour glimpses. There could be some potential to unfurnish should the tenants have their own furniture.
The floor plan comprises living room with floor to ceiling windows and access on to a balcony, an open plan kitchen with a gas stove, good sized bedroom with built in wardrobes and a dual access bathroom completes this wonderful home. Further benefits include ducted air conditioning, secure lift access and one secure parking space.
Cove offers residents the chance to experience a superb city lifestyle with excellent facilities including indoor pool, gymnasium, sauna, meeting room and outdoor terraces with barbecue area as well as 24-hour concierge.

This award-winning Harry Seidler development is located in Harrington Street within the coveted historic quarter being The Rocks at the northern end of Sydney CBD. It offers the best of city living with ubiquitous transport links including Wynyard Train Station and Circular Quay Ferry Terminal both within walking distance. About The Rocks 2000

The size of The Rocks is approximately 0.2 square kilometres. It has 7 parks covering nearly 14% of total area. The population of The Rocks in 2011 was 683 people. By 2016 the population was 751 showing a population growth of 10.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in The Rocks is 30-39 years. Households in The Rocks are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in The Rocks work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 30% of the homes in The Rocks were owner-occupied compared with 43.6% in 2016..
